Overview

The 3-star The Coach And Horses Hotel Hexham is located 400 metres from Robinson-Gay Art Gallery, offering 6 rooms along with an outdoor tennis court and a shared lounge. The inn is a good starting point for exploring Hexham, including Hexham Abbey, which is 400 metres away.

Location

The centre of Hexham can be reached in 5 minutes' walk of the property, and such cultural venues as Hexham Old Gaol History Museum are 250 metres away. The Coach And Horses Hexham is within short walking distance of Housesteads Roman Fort and 40 km from Newcastle airport. The accommodation is situated 4.6 km from Corbridge Roman Town Museum, and Hexham bus station lies 300 metres away.

Rooms

The rooms feature such facilities as tea and coffee making equipment, along with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els for guests' entertainment. Private bathrooms also include dressing gowns and shower caps.

Eat & Drink

The Coach And Horses offers breakfast in the restaurant. The outdoor bar provides you with a place to unwind. The bar area includes a lounge. Pizza pizza serves various kinds of international dishes close to this Hexham hotel.

Leisure & Business

The property goes the extra mile to provide guests with fitness classes to help them stay fit. Those who want to get in shape, can practise windsurfing, canoeing, and hiking. Business travellers are welcome to use a meeting room and a business centre offered on site.
